Our CRISPR-Cas summer course is structured to provide a holistic learning experience, covering everything from the foundational molecular mechanisms of CRISPR-Cas systems to their diverse applications in various biological contexts. Key modules include an in-depth exploration of Cas9 and other Cas nucleases, guide RNA design, delivery methods for genome editing, and methods for validating edits. You will also gain insights into advanced topics such as base editing and prime editing, ensuring a comprehensive understanding of the field's current landscape.

A significant emphasis of this editing bootcamp is on practical, hands-on training. Participants will engage in laboratory sessions designed to simulate real-world research scenarios. This includes designing CRISPR experiments, performing DNA extraction and PCR, conducting cell transfections, and utilizing bioinformatics tools for sequence analysis and off-target prediction.
